วันอังคารที่ 23 กันยายน พ.ศ. 2557


4.Answer 5 question on page 94

(1)จงอธิบายความหมายของการเขียนโปรแกรมและขั้นตอนในการพัฒนาโปรแกรม

ตอบ กระบวนการใช้ภาษาคอมเพื่อกำหนดโครงสร้างของข้อมูลกำหนดขั้นตอนเพื่อใช้แก้ไขปัญหาไว้
ขั้นตอนการพัฒนา
1.การวิเคราะห์ปัญหา
2.การออกแบบโปรแกรม
3.การเขียนโปรแกรมด้วยภาษาคอมพิวเตอร์
4.การทดสอบและแก้ไขโปรแกรม
5.การทำเอกสารประกอบโปรแกรม



(2)ภาษาคอมพิวเตอร์ที่นำมาใช้ในการเขียนโปรแกรมมีภาษาใดบ้างจงอธิบาย
ตอบ ภาษาเบสิก ภาษาซี ภาษาปาสกาล ภาษาจาว่า

(3)จงอธิบายขั้นตอนการเริ่มสร้างโปรเจกต์ใหม่ด้วยโปรแกรม
Microsoft Visual Studio
ตอบ 1) การเข้าสู่โปรแกรม คลิก Start >Programs >Microsoft Visual Studio 2008
2) การเริ่มสร้างโพรเจกต์ใหม่ คลิก Projact ของ Create จากนั้นคลิกที่ VisualC#
และเลือกปุ่ม Browse เพื่อให้ไฟล์ที่จะเก็บข้อมูลให้เป็นระเบียบในแฟ้มข้อมูลที่ต้องการ และ พิมพ์ชื่อไฟล์
3) แถบเมนู เป็นเมนูหลักที่รวบรวมคำสั่งควบคุมการทำงานของโปรแกรม Microsoft Visual Studio 2008
4) แถบเครื่องมือ เป็นเครื่องมือที่ช่วยให้การเรียกใช้งานคำสั่งในเมนูบาร์ที่ใช้งานบ่อยครั้งทำได้ สะดวกขึ้น
5) กล่องเครื่องมือ เป็นหน้าต่างที่แสดงกลุ่มควบคุม และส่วนประกอบต่างๆ
6) หน้าต่าง Form Design ออกแบบหน้าตาของแอพพลิเคชัน
7) หน้าต่าง Solution Explorer แสดงรายการของไอเท็ม
8) หน้าต่าง Properties Window แสดงและกำหนดคุณสมบัติเื้บื้องต้นของกลุ่มควบคุม
9) หน้าต่าง Code Editor หน้าต่างที่ใช้สำหรับเขียนโค้ดควบคุมการทำงานของแอพพลิเคชัน ตามที่ต้องการ



(4)การเขียนโปรแกรมด้วยภาษาซีชาร์ป มีลักษณะอย่างไร

ตอบ ภาษาซีชาร์ป(C#)เป็นภาษาเชิงวัตถุ ที่ถูกพัฒนาขึ้นจากภาษาซีพลัสพลัส(C++)โดยบริาัทไมโครซอฟต์ซึ่งได้รวบรวมข้อ ดีของภาษาต่างๆ เช่น ภาษาจาวา(Java) ภาษาเดลไฟ(Delphi) ภาษาซีพลัสพลัส(C++)เข้าไว้ด้วยกัน มีไวยากรณ์ที่เข้าใจง่าย ประสิทธิภาพและความเร็วในการทำงานสูงขึ้น ซึ่งขั้นตอนการพัฒนาโปรแกรมดังที่กล่าวไปแล้วนั้นอาจยุ่งยากและซับซ้อน สำหรับผู้ที่ยังไม่มีประสบการณ์ ปัจจุบันได้มีวอฟแวร์สำหรับช่วยพัฒนาโปรแกรมภาษา C# อยู่จำนวนมากให้เลือกใช้ซึ่งเพิ่มความสะดวกและลดข้อผิดพลาดได้มากหนึ่งในซอ ฟแวร์นั้นคือ Microsoft Visual studio 2008

5.เมื่อได้ออกแบบโปรแกรมที่ต้องการแล้ว และจะเริ่มสร้างโปรแกรมด้วยภาษาซีซาร์ป จะต้องมีขั้นตอนในการสร้างโปรแกรมอย่างไร
ตอบ มีขั้นตอนในการพัฒนาอย่างเป็นลำดับ 5 ขั้นตอน ดังนี้
1.การวิเคราะห์ปัญหา เป็นขั้นตอนของการศึกษาปัญหาที่เกิดขึ้นของระบบงานปัจจุบัน จะต้องมีการศึกษาความเป็นไปได้ในการแก้ปัญหา ดังนี้
1) ความเป็นไปได้ทางเทคนิค
2) ความเป็นไปได้ด้านบุคลากร
3) ความเป็นไปได้ด้านเศรษฐสาสตร์


2.การออกแบบโปรแกรม เป็นการนำผลที่ได้จากการวิเคราะห์มาออกแบบโปรแกรม โดยอาศัยเครื่องมือต่างๆ เข้ามาช่วยเพื่อให้การออกแบบเป็นมาตรฐานมากขึ้น ซึ่งเครื่องมือในการออกแบบที่นิยมใช้ได้แก่ ผังงาน และรหัสจำลอง


3.การเขียนโปรแกรม เป็นการนำผลที่ได้จากการออกแบบโปรแกรมด้วยผังงานหรือรหัสจำลอง มาแปลงเป็นคำสั่งของโปรแกรมในภาษาคอมพิวเตอร์ภาษาใดภาษาหนึ่ง เพื่อนำไปประมวลผลข้อมูลและได้ผลลัพธ์ของโปรแกรมต่อไป โดยผู้เขียนโปรแกรมสามารถเลือกภาษาคอมพิวเตอร์ได้ตามความถนัดของแ่ต่ละบุคคล ต่อไป

4.การทดสอบโปรแกรม เป็นขั้นตอนการตรวจสอบความถููกต้องในการทำงาน และตรวจสอบไวยากรณ์ของภาษาคอมพิวเตอร์ที่ใช้เขียนโปรแกรม ดดยทั่วไปข้อผิดพลาดที่เกิดขึ้นจากการเขียนโปรแกรมมี 3 ชนิด
1) ข้อผิดพลาดทางไวยากรณ์
2) ข้อผิดพลาดที่เกิดขึ้นขณะรันโปรแกรม
3) ข้อผิดพลาดทางตรรกะ



5.การจัดทำเอกสารประกอบ หมายถึง การเตรียมเอกสารอธิบายโปรแกรม ซึ่งมีความสำคัญและควรทำอย่างต่อเนื่องหลังจากการพัฒนาโปรแกรม ดดยทั่วไปเอกสารที่จัดทำมีอยู่สองประเภท คือ คู่มือผู้ใช้ และคู่มือนักเขียนโปรแกรมเมอร์

ไม่มีความคิดเห็น:

แสดงความคิดเห็น